Park University – Master of Business Administration (MBA)

Park University in Independence, MO, is well-known for its robust Master of Business Administration (MBA) program. It is designed to provide flexibility and convenience for students.

Located just off I-70, the Park campus is easily accessible and features evening classes to fit into different schedules, which include both face-to-face and hybrid course options.

Key Highlights:

  • Flexible Learning Formats: Choose between traditional in-class sessions and hybrid courses.
  • Convenient Location: Situated in the heart of Hartman Heritage Center, near popular destinations like Independence Center and the Harry S. Truman Library and Museum.
  • Pioneering Online Education: Offering more than 650 online courses.

Park University’s dedication to online education makes it a strong candidate for those needing a flexible learning schedule. They also have rigorous COVID-19 policies to ensure the health and safety of their students and staff. Independence School District – Business Academy

The Independence School District’s Business Academy offers a versatile curriculum designed to equip students with essential skills in various professional fields, including accounting, finance, marketing, and management.

Program Features:

  • Comprehensive Courses: Programs like Accounting I prepare students for university-level education.
  • Hands-On Experiences: Business Finance courses provide real-world experience at Blue Ridge Bank.
  • Skill Development: Business Law courses cover consumer rights and responsibilities.

Additionally, the Academy features unique offerings like Digital Marketing Capstone and Youth Entrepreneurs, allowing students to gain practical business skills through real-world activities and competitions. How to Choose the Best Business School in Independence MO

Choosing the right business school is crucial for your career path. Here are some key factors to consider:

  1. Accreditation: Ensure the program is accredited, guaranteeing educational quality and value.
  2. Curriculum: Look for a curriculum that aligns with your career goals, whether it is finance, marketing, or management.
  3. Faculty Expertise: Investigate faculty qualifications and their industry experience.
  4. Campus Resources: Check if the school offers essential resources like libraries, labs, and student support services.
  5. Financial Aid: Explore scholarships, grants, and other financial aid options to manage costs effectively.
  6. Alumni Network: Research the strength and reach of the school’s alumni network for future career opportunities.
  7. Community Engagement: Look for schools that offer community engagement opportunities, such as internships and cooperative education programs.

By carefully evaluating these factors, you can make an informed decision that aligns with your academic and professional aspirations.
